From b42e5e1000c60116ba2a19f3b382bfa2891c3c16 Mon Sep 17 00:00:00 2001 From: jinyu Date: Sun, 23 Aug 2015 08:41:30 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E5=A4=8Dget/post=E8=B0=83=E7=94=A8?= =?UTF-8?q?=E6=96=B9=E5=BC=8F=E9=94=99=E8=AF=AF=E7=9A=84=E6=9F=90=E4=BA=9B?= =?UTF-8?q?API?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/com/foxinmy/weixin4j/qy/api/AgentApi.java | 2 +- .../java/com/foxinmy/weixin4j/qy/api/HelperApi.java | 2 +- .../java/com/foxinmy/weixin4j/qy/api/PartyApi.java | 2 +- .../java/com/foxinmy/weixin4j/qy/api/TagApi.java | 6 +++--- .../java/com/foxinmy/weixin4j/qy/api/UserApi.java | 12 ++++++------ 5 files changed, 12 insertions(+), 12 deletions(-) diff --git a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/AgentApi.java b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/AgentApi.java index d73e5454..ee180a52 100644 --- a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/AgentApi.java +++ b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/AgentApi.java @@ -46,7 +46,7 @@ public class AgentApi extends QyApi { public AgentInfo getAgent(int agentid) throws WeixinException { String agent_get_uri = getRequestUri("agent_get_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format(agent_get_uri, + WeixinResponse response = weixinExecutor.get(String.format(agent_get_uri, token.getAccessToken(), agentid)); JSONObject jsonObj = response.getAsJson(); AgentInfo agent = JSON.toJavaObject(jsonObj, AgentInfo.class); diff --git a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/HelperApi.java b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/HelperApi.java index 07d89709..f7ebf693 100644 --- a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/HelperApi.java +++ b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/HelperApi.java @@ -35,7 +35,7 @@ public class HelperApi extends QyApi { public List getCallbackip() throws WeixinException { String getcallbackip_uri = getRequestUri("getcallbackip_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format(getcallbackip_uri, + WeixinResponse response = weixinExecutor.get(String.format(getcallbackip_uri, token.getAccessToken())); return JSON.parseArray(response.getAsJson().getString("ip_list"), String.class); diff --git a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/PartyApi.java b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/PartyApi.java index b4b28184..da7bb1b7 100644 --- a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/PartyApi.java +++ b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/PartyApi.java @@ -103,7 +103,7 @@ public class PartyApi extends QyApi { department_list_uri += String.format("&id=%d", partId); }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format( + WeixinResponse response = weixinExecutor.get(String.format( department_list_uri, token.getAccessToken())); return JSON.parseArray(response.getAsJson().getString("department"), Party.class); diff --git a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/TagApi.java b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/TagApi.java index e7f208fb..dba1255f 100644 --- a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/TagApi.java +++ b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/TagApi.java @@ -87,7 +87,7 @@ public class TagApi extends QyApi { public JsonResult deleteTag(int tagId) throws WeixinException { String tag_delete_uri = getRequestUri("tag_delete_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format( + WeixinResponse response = weixinExecutor.get(String.format( tag_delete_uri, token.getAccessToken(), tagId)); return response.getAsJsonResult(); } @@ -104,7 +104,7 @@ public class TagApi extends QyApi { public List listTag() throws WeixinException { String tag_list_uri = getRequestUri("tag_list_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format(tag_list_uri, + WeixinResponse response = weixinExecutor.get(String.format(tag_list_uri, token.getAccessToken())); return JSON.parseArray(response.getAsJson().getString("taglist"), Tag.class); @@ -124,7 +124,7 @@ public class TagApi extends QyApi { public List getTagUsers(int tagId) throws WeixinException { String tag_get_user_uri = getRequestUri("tag_get_user_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format( + WeixinResponse response = weixinExecutor.get(String.format( tag_get_user_uri, token.getAccessToken(), tagId)); return JSON.parseArray(response.getAsJson().getString("userlist"), User.class); diff --git a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/UserApi.java b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/UserApi.java index f978746b..6eefda57 100644 --- a/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/UserApi.java +++ b/weixin4j-qy/src/main/java/com/foxinmy/weixin4j/qy/api/UserApi.java @@ -141,7 +141,7 @@ public class UserApi extends QyApi { public User getUser(String userid) throws WeixinException { String user_get_uri = getRequestUri("user_get_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format(user_get_uri, + WeixinResponse response = weixinExecutor.get(String.format(user_get_uri, token.getAccessToken(), userid)); JSONObject obj = response.getAsJson(); Object attrs = obj.getJSONObject("extattr").remove("attrs"); @@ -199,7 +199,7 @@ public class UserApi extends QyApi { * 通过员工授权获取到的code,每次员工授权带上的code将不一样,code只能使用一次,5分钟未被使用自动过期 * @return { "UserId":"USERID", "DeviceId":"DEVICEID" } * @see 企业获取code + * href="http://qydev.weixin.qq.com/wiki/indexo.php?title=%E4%BC%81%E4%B8%9A%E8%8E%B7%E5%8F%96code">企业获取code * @see 根据code获取成员信息 * @throws WeixinException @@ -207,7 +207,7 @@ public class UserApi extends QyApi { public JSONObject getUserIdByCode(String code) throws WeixinException { String user_getid_uri = getRequestUri("user_getid_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format( + WeixinResponse response = weixinExecutor.get(String.format( user_getid_uri, token.getAccessToken(), code)); return response.getAsJson(); } @@ -234,7 +234,7 @@ public class UserApi extends QyApi { String user_list_uri = findDetail ? getRequestUri("user_list_uri") : getRequestUri("user_slist_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format( + WeixinResponse response = weixinExecutor.get(String.format( user_list_uri, token.getAccessToken(), departId, fetchChild ? 1 : 0, userStatus.getVal())); List list = null; @@ -283,7 +283,7 @@ public class UserApi extends QyApi { public JsonResult deleteUser(String userid) throws WeixinException { String user_delete_uri = getRequestUri("user_delete_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format( + WeixinResponse response = weixinExecutor.get(String.format( user_delete_uri, token.getAccessToken(), userid)); return response.getAsJsonResult(); } @@ -323,7 +323,7 @@ public class UserApi extends QyApi { public JsonResult authsucc(String userId) throws WeixinException { String user_authsucc_uri = getRequestUri("user_authsucc_uri"); Token token = tokenHolder.getToken(); - WeixinResponse response = weixinExecutor.post(String.format( + WeixinResponse response = weixinExecutor.get(String.format( user_authsucc_uri, token.getAccessToken(), userId)); return response.getAsJsonResult(); }